Specifications

CBR250R

ENGINE

Engine Type249.6cc liquid-cooled single-cylinder four-stroke
Bore And Stroke76mm x 55mm
InductionPGM-Fi, 38mm throttle body
IgnitionComputer-controlled digital transistorized with electronic advance
Compression Ratio10.7:1
Valve TrainDOHC; four valves per cylinder

DRIVE TRAIN

TransmissionSix-speed

CHASSIS / SUSPENSION / BRAKES

Front Suspension37mm fork; 4.65 inches travel
Rear SuspensionPro-Link single shock with five positions of spring preload adjustability; 4.07 inches travel
Front BrakeSingle 296mm disc
Rear BrakeSingle 220mm disc
Front Tire110/70-17 radial
Rear Tire140/70-17 radial

DIMENSIONS

Rake25.0 degrees
Trail98.6mm (3.9 inches)
Wheelbase53.9 inches
Seat Height30.5 inches
Curb Weight357 pounds. Includes all standard equipment, required fluids and full tank of fuel-ready to ride.
Fuel Capacity3.4 gallons
Miles Per Gallon70 MPG - Honda's fuel economy estimates are based on EPA exhaust emission measurement test procedures and are intended for comparison purposes only. Your actual mileage will vary depending on how you ride, how you maintain your vehicle, weather, road conditions, tire pressure, installation of accessories, cargo, rider and passenger weight, and other factors.

OTHER

Model IdCBR250R
EmissionsMeets current EPA standards. Models sold in California meet current CARB standards and may differ slightly due to emissions equipment.


NoteSpecifications subject to change without notice.

Baker Vs. Marquez In Superprestigio Superfinal – Video

Tue, 14 Jan 2014

Marc Marquez is an incredibly talented motorcycle racer, both on asphalt and in the dirt. His skills on the blacktop are well known by now, but his speed in the dirt opened some eyes as he demonstrated during the Superprestigio, an invitational dirt track event revived by Marquez to have a little fun in the off season and showcase the skills of some of the top riders in the world. Marquez handily won the Superprestigio class for grand prix racers, while the Open class, comprised of non GP riders, was won by that class’ most notable entry: American Brad Baker, the reigning AMA Grand National Champion.

Honda Gold Wing Brake Recall – Round 2

Tue, 09 Sep 2014

While Honda has never seemed like a company to follow the old saw “We do it right because we do it twice,” the company has just announced a second recall of 126,000 GL 1800 and GL 1800A models to address a dragging rear brake problem that is serious enough to potentially cause a fire. We feel comfortable saying that this is certainly not the type of heated seats Gold Wing riders would want to have. The affected models come from a variety of years.

EICMA 2011: Honda NC700S Breaks Cover

Tue, 08 Nov 2011

Honda unveiled a new mid-sized naked standard using the 670cc parallel Twin engine and second-generation dual-clutch transmission. The new Honda NC700S is powered by the same 670cc Twin engine as the Integra motorcycle/scooter crossover and the NC700X. Designed to be lightweight and fuel-efficient, Honda claims an output of 46.9 hp at 6250 rpm and 44.3 ft-lb.
